SPLASH! Into a historical adventure of Portland, Maine with Downeast Duck Adventures!
GOOD DAY! We are Downeast Duck Adventures. We offer an entertaining historical adventure of Portland, Maine on an Amphibious Vessel. Our vessels seat 49 people and we board our adventures at the top of Long Wharf, located on Commercial Street by DiMillo's Floating Restaurant. We are Maine's only amphibious adventure that can show you Portland by land and sea without ever leaving your seat. Come aboard and QUACK UP with us!
